engine trouble
Engine looses power and makes a snapping sound on the drivers side of the engine when the engine is pulling uphill in overdrive and when I take it out of overdrive it stops. Now it's does it a little when it's not in overdrive. It sounds like it's coming from the area of the drivers side valve cover. When the engine is in high RPM'S it's fine no snapping or popping and power o.k. . Fuel pump pressure is fine, changed plugs, plug wires, D cap. Maybe loose rocker arm ??? Vacuum problems ??? Push rod ???

You know, this may sound really stupid, but have you changed your crank sensor recently? If you haven't, you might give it a try. They are cheep, and seem to be the root of many problems. I was having shift point issues and some pinging issues (which can make kind of a popping sound when pulling a trailer, high torque, "low" rpm situations) and all have gone away since I changed my crank sensor.
